A CONCURRENT
RESOLUTION
TO EXPRESS THE DEEPEST SYMPATHY OF THE MEMBERS
OF TH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Y TO THE FAMILY OF MRS.
AUDREY F. MCKINNEY OF COLUMBIA, MOTHER OF
CHARLES T. "CHUCK" MCKINNEY, DIRECTOR OF
LEGISLATIVE INFORMATION SYSTEMS, UPON HER DEATH.
Whereas, the members of the General Assembly were deeply
saddened to learn of the death on Saturday, January 10, 1998, of Mrs.
Audrey F. McKinney of Columbia, mother of Charles T. "Chuck"
McKinney, Director of Legislative Information Systems; and
Whereas, Mrs. McKinney, was a native of South Boston, West
Virginia, was the daughter of the late Herschel and Blanche Creasy
Ferrell and had been a resident of South Carolina for many years; and
Whereas, this gracious and lovely lady was blessed with a wonderful
family, including her son , Chuck McKinney, her daughter-in-law,
Sandra K. McKinney, Clerk of the House of Representatives, to
whom she was extremely devoted, and three grandsons and two
granddaughters, of whom she was very proud; and
Whereas, as a young adult she worked as a newspaper writer and
reporter and she imparted her love of reading, writing, and literature
to her son Chuck and to the other members of her family; and
Whereas, Mrs. McKinney was a person of wonderful warmth and
charm who earned the friendship and affection of all those she knew
or with whom she came into contact, and especially members of Beta
Sigma Phi Sorority of which she was a member and a Citywide
Honorary Member for many years; and
Whereas, the members of the General Assembly, by this resolution,
would like to extend their heartfelt condolences to the family and
friends of Mrs. McKinney in this time of sorrow and let them know
our hearts and prayers are with them upon their loss. Now, therefore,
Be it resolved by the House of Representatives, the Senate
concurring:
That the members of the General Assembly, hereby express their
deepest sympathy to the family of Mrs. Audrey F. McKinney of
Columbia, mother of Charles T. "Chuck" McKinney, Director of
Legislative Information Systems, upon her death.
Be it further resolved that a copy of this resolution be forwarded to
Mr. Charles T. "Chuck" McKinney.
